The choice of the sanitary bin raises another question which is that of the possible contact between the bin and the bin. In fact, the user has just washed and disinfected their hands, dried them with paper towels or an electric hand dryer...at this precise moment the hands are supposed to be free of bacteria. If the user is forced to touch a lid or a bin opening mechanism with their hands, there is a risk of recontaminating the user's hands given the cleanliness of the bin... So yes, a lid is visually preferable and this is perfectly understandable, but this will require that the cleaning and disinfection protocol for the toilet not forget the bin and the lid. The other option is to take for low traffic areas a trash can with an opening mechanism or foot. If you want to stick with a wall-mounted bin, then a removable bin like the Arkéa Rossignol without a lid will be preferable, especially in high traffic areas.
Waste management in public spaces and especially in toilets has become an essential piece of equipment, especially when it comes to sanitary bins. These equipments play a fundamental role in maintaining cleanliness and hygiene in busy places, such as schools, healthcare facilities, and leisure areas, airports, train stations...in a word in all public toilets. Choosing the right sanitary bin is therefore essential to encourage users to adopt responsible behavior and do everything possible to ensure impeccable hygiene.
Sanitary bins are designed to manage waste efficiently and hygienically, whether it is to collect disposable paper towels or miscellaneous waste such as tissues. By facilitating the collection of this waste, they help to reduce odor nuisances and prevent the proliferation of pests and reduce the risk of contamination. Their presence in public places encourages users to dispose of their waste appropriately.
Proper waste management in toilets is also linked to public health. Sanitary bins help reduce the risk of contamination and the spread of disease by ensuring that waste is disposed of properly and in a timely manner. Whether it is the collection of hand towels when the bin is dedicated to this use or feminine hygiene bins , setting up a collection system in collective toilets is essential.
Pedal Bins: Pedal bins are ideal for environments where hygiene is paramount such as washrooms. Thanks to their pedal mechanism, users can open the lid without having to touch the surface, limiting the spread of germs. They are often used in public restrooms and healthcare facilities.
Wall-mounted trash cans: Wall-mounted trash cans are designed to optimize space, especially in places where floor space is limited. They are often installed in restrooms, locker rooms and tight spaces. Their compact design allows for convenient use while keeping the environment clean.
Waste sorting bins: With the increase in recycling awareness, sanitary bins are also available in sorting versions. These models help to separate recyclable waste from non-recyclable waste, thus making the waste management process easier.
Stainless Steel: Stainless steel is a preferred material for the manufacture of sanitary trash cans due to its resistance to corrosion and ease of maintenance . Stainless steel models are often chosen for their modern aesthetics and durability . They are also a guarantee of hygiene in the context of daily maintenance. It is a material that is often found in the kitchen for the same reasons.
Plastic: Plastic trash cans, especially high-density polyethylene (HDPE), are lightweight and easy to handle. They are often used in outdoor spaces and come in a variety of colors and designs. Plastic is often found in environments with salty air near the sea or in chlorinated environments such as swimming pools or spas . In fact, these environments have a corrosive effect on metals, even on stainless steel.
Wood: Although less common, some wooden toilet bins offer a pleasant aesthetic appearance, especially in natural or green environments. They are often treated to withstand the elements.
Sanitary bins should blend harmoniously into their surroundings . Models with a sleek, modern design are often more popular, as they contribute to the overall aesthetics of public spaces. The choice of the location of the sanitary bins is important because it will determine its use. A poorly positioned bin will not be used optimally. There must be a study of the locations and the direction of traffic to make the use of the bin almost "natural" . They must be placed in strategic locations to guarantee easy access to users. It is recommended to call upon professionals for the installation of sanitary bins. Even if it remains quite simple with generally drilling and fixing with screws, the truth of the wall coverings, types of walls...etc increasingly requires the use of special tools. This will also ensure that the equipment is correctly fixed and secure. The frequency of emptying sanitary bins depends on the volume of waste generated. Communities must establish a maintenance schedule to ensure efficient service. Regular cleaning is essential to maintain the hygiene of sanitary bins. Communities should plan for frequent cleaning operations to avoid unpleasant odours.
